Цветовые модели Argb и RGB — в чем их различия?

Argb (Alpha Red Green Blue) и rgb (Red Green Blue) представляют собой две основные цветовых модели, используемые в компьютерной графике и программировании. Они позволяют определить цвет путем комбинирования трех основных цветов: красного (red), зеленого (green) и синего (blue).

При использовании модели Argb цвет определяется также с помощью дополнительного параметра — альфа-канала (alpha), который определяет прозрачность цвета. Альфа-канал представляет собой десятичное значение от 0 до 255, где 0 соответствует полностью прозрачному цвету, а 255 — полностью непрозрачному цвету.

Модель Argb позволяет создавать более сложные эффекты и плавные переходы между цветами, так как позволяет задать разную степень прозрачности для каждого цвета. Это особенно полезно при создании прозрачных и полупрозрачных объектов, а также при работе с анимацией и спецэффектами.

С другой стороны, модель rgb более проста и широко распространена, так как не требует использования альфа-канала. Это значит, что цвет задается только тремя значениями (от 0 до 255) для каждого основного цвета. Модель rgb широко используется во многих компьютерных программах, веб-дизайне и графических редакторах.

В итоге, выбор между моделями Argb и rgb зависит от конкретной задачи. Если требуется прозрачность или сложные эффекты, то модель Argb будет предпочтительнее. В остальных случаях можно использовать модель rgb, которая является более простой и общепринятой.

Argb и rgb: что это?

Argb — это цветовая модель, которая используется в графических редакторах и программировании для работы с цветами. Буква «A» в названии означает «Alpha» и отвечает за прозрачность цвета. В этой модели каждый пиксель хранит информацию о компонентах цвета: альфа-канале (прозрачность), красной составляющей, зеленой составляющей и синей составляющей. Значение каждого компонента может варьироваться от 0 до 255, где 0 — минимальное значение, а 255 — максимальное значение.

Rgb, или «Красный, Зеленый, Синий», является одной из основных цветовых моделей в компьютерной графике. В рамках этой модели каждый цвет представлен комбинацией трех основных компонентов: красной, зеленой и синей. Значение каждой компоненты также может варьироваться от 0 до 255.

Таким образом, основное отличие между цветовыми моделями Argb и rgb заключается в наличии дополнительного альфа-канала (прозрачности) в модели Argb. Этот альфа-канал позволяет создавать полупрозрачные и прозрачные эффекты, что особенно важно в графических редакторах и разработке игр.

В то время как цветовая модель Argb широко используется в различных сферах информационных технологий, для отображения изображений на экране монитора они должны быть преобразованы в модель rgb. Это происходит путем смешивания компонентов цвета в соответствующих пропорциях. Таким образом, знание основных принципов работы цветовых моделей Argb и rgb является важным для людей, работающих в сфере технологий, связанных с обработкой и отображением цветов.

Цветовая модельКомпонентыДиапазон значений
ArgbАльфа-канал (A), Красный (R), Зеленый (G), Синий (B)0-255
rgbКрасный (R), Зеленый (G), Синий (B)0-255

Argb: преимущества и недостатки

Преимущества Argb:

  • Прозрачность: наличие канала Alpha позволяет создавать изображения с плавными переходами и прозрачными элементами.
  • Управление прозрачностью: канал Alpha дает возможность контролировать степень прозрачности каждого пикселя. Это позволяет создавать эффекты перекрытия и слоистости.
  • Совместимость: модель Argb широко поддерживается в различных программных средах и браузерах, что делает ее удобной для использования в разработке веб-сайтов и приложений.

Недостатки Argb:

  • Увеличение размера файла: наличие канала Alpha увеличивает размер каждого пикселя изображения, что может привести к увеличению общего размера файла.
  • Сложность работы с прозрачностью: использование канала Alpha требует дополнительных усилий при редактировании изображений и программировании.
  • Ограниченная поддержка в некоторых устройствах: некоторые устройства и программы могут не полностью поддерживать цветовую модель Argb, что может привести к проблемам с отображением изображений.

Несмотря на некоторые недостатки, модель Argb широко используется в различных областях, таких как веб-дизайн, компьютерные игры и графические редакторы, благодаря своей гибкости и возможностям управления прозрачностью.

RGB: преимущества и недостатки

Преимущества модели RGB:

1. Широкое распространение. Модель RGB является одной из самых распространенных и популярных цветовых моделей, применяемых в компьютерной графике и цифровой фотографии. Это позволяет ей быть совместимой с большинством устройств и программного обеспечения.

2. Простота представления. Цвет в модели RGB представляется в виде комбинации трех основных цветов — красного (Red), зеленого (Green) и синего (Blue). Путем изменения интенсивности каждого из этих цветов можно получить широкий спектр оттенков.

3. Легкая настройка. Используя модель RGB, можно легко настраивать оттенки и насыщенность цветов. Путем изменения соотношения основных цветов можно добиться нужного эффекта и даже смешивать цвета.

Недостатки модели RGB:

1. Ограничения в отображении. Модель RGB описывает цвета, которые могут быть получены путем комбинации трех основных цветов. Однако, она не может точно воспроизвести все оттенки, которые воспринимает человеческий глаз. В результате, некоторые цвета могут выглядеть искаженными или недостаточно насыщенными.

2. Восприимчивость к цветовым смещениям. При переносе цветов из модели RGB на печатную продукцию или другие устройства, которые используют другие цветовые модели, могут возникнуть цветовые смещения или искажения. Это может привести к несоответствию оттенков и отображению цветов на других устройствах.

3. Проблемы с точностью цветопередачи. Каждое устройство имеет свои особенности и возможности отображения цвета. Разная калибровка мониторов, настройка цветопередачи принтеров и другие факторы могут повлиять на точность передачи цветов в модели RGB.

Различия между Argb и RGB

Цветовые модели Argb (или ARGB) и RGB (или RGB) используются для представления цветов в компьютерной графике и веб-дизайне. Обе модели основаны на комбинации трех основных цветов: красного (Red), зеленого (Green) и синего (Blue). Однако, они имеют различия в способе представления и использования цветов.

  • RGB: RGB представляет цвета в виде комбинации значений красного, зеленого и синего. Каждая из этих компонент представлена числом от 0 до 255, где 0 означает отсутствие цвета, а 255 — максимальную интенсивность. Например, черный цвет в RGB представляется как (0, 0, 0), а белый цвет — как (255, 255, 255).
  • Argb: Argb представляет цвета также как и RGB, но с дополнительным каналом альфа (Alpha), который определяет степень прозрачности цвета. Значение альфа представлено числом от 0 до 255, где 0 означает полностью прозрачный цвет, а 255 — полностью непрозрачный цвет. Например, красный цвет с полной непрозрачностью в Argb представляется как (255, 255, 0, 255).

Основное различие между Argb и RGB заключается в наличии канала альфа, который позволяет контролировать прозрачность цвета. Это полезно при создании прозрачных объектов или наложении одного изображения на другое. В RGB все цвета являются непрозрачными.

Когда выбираете используемую цветовую модель, учитывайте требования вашего проекта. Если вам нужно использовать прозрачность, то используйте Argb. Если вам не требуется прозрачность, и вам нужна просто комбинация основных цветов, то можно использовать RGB.

Когда использовать Argb и RGB

Существует две основные цветовые модели: Argb и RGB. Обе модели используются для представления цвета в компьютерных графиках и веб-дизайне. Однако каждая модель имеет свои особенности и может быть более предпочтительной в определенных ситуациях.

Цветовая модель RGB представляет цвет путем комбинации трех основных цветов: красного (Red), зеленого (Green) и синего (Blue). Каждый цвет представлен числом от 0 до 255, где 0 — минимальное значение, а 255 — максимальное. RGB модель обычно используется для представления цветов на экране компьютера или веб-странице.

Цветовая модель Argb также основана на комбинации красного, зеленого и синего, но также включает дополнительный компонент — прозрачность (Alpha). Прозрачность определяет, насколько непрозрачным будет цвет. Значение альфа-канала в Argb модели также может быть представлено числом от 0 до 255, где 0 представляет полностью прозрачный цвет, а 255 — полностью непрозрачный. Argb модель часто используется при работе с анимацией, создании сложных эффектов и в других случаях, когда необходимо контролировать прозрачность цвета.

Цветовая модельПреимуществаНедостатки
RGB— Простота использования
— Широкая поддержка в различных программных средах и платформах
— Отсутствие возможности управления прозрачностью
Argb— Возможность установки нужной прозрачности
— Использование при создании сложных эффектов и анимации
— Более сложное использование в сравнении с RGB

В целом, выбор между Argb и RGB зависит от конкретной задачи и требований проекта. Если необходимо представить простой цвет без прозрачности, RGB является более простым вариантом. Если же необходимо управлять прозрачностью, создавать сложные эффекты или работать с анимацией, то Argb станет предпочтительной моделью.

Оцените статью